Goat Rodeo Farm & Dairy Brings Home Gold in 2022 World Championship Cheese Contest

Goat Rodeo Farm & Dairy becomes the ‘big cheese’ after taking first place for their cheese Bamboozle during last week’s biennial World Championship Cheese Contest in Madison, Wisconsin on March 1-3, 2022. The World Championship Cheese Contest is the largest technical cheese, butter, yogurt, and dry dairy ingredient competition in the world. Hosted by the Wisconsin Cheese Makers Association since 1957, this year’s contest received a total of 2,919 entries from 28 countries worldwide.

“You could call us bamboozled,” joked India Loevner, co-founder, Goat Rodeo Farm and Dairy. “But really, we couldn’t be more proud of this honor. Our team works hard every day to craft delicious cheeses and to care for our goat herd. Our partnerships with neighboring cow and goat dairies and Cinderlands Beer Co. make Bamboozle really special and we’re grateful for the recognition.”

Bamboozle is created from a blend of goat’s and cow’s milk. The cheese is aged for at least two months and washed with “Tracks Again,” an unfiltered pilsner from Pittsburgh’s Cinderlands Beer Co. The cheese, which has a supple, semi-soft texture and notes of prosciutto and peanuts, took first place among 109 entrants in the Surface Ripened Mixed Milk Cheese Class.

Goat Rodeo Farm & Dairy is a 130-acre family-owned farm north of Pittsburgh, PA in northern Allegheny County. The farm is home to a herd of more than 140 Alpine and Nubian dairy goats and also brings in other locally sourced goats and cow’s milk to make a variety of fresh and aged cheeses using traditional techniques for artisan cheese production. 

Entries were evaluated by a team of skilled technical judges from all over the world and were graded starting from a maximum possible 100 points and given deductions for various defects found by each judge. Bamboozle received a score of 98.8 and accolades of “Best in Class.” Attendance at the contest was closed to the public this year, but the livestream can be accessed on the World Championship Cheese Contest Facebook page.

Earlier this year, Bamboozle took home “Best in Show” at the Pennsylvania Farm Show. Bamboozle, and Goat Rodeo’s full family of award-winning cheeses, are available at retail outlets across the commonwealth and online at goatrodeocheese.org.
